SOLUTION
I finally found a solution for the keyboard problem.
I found the Asus Keyboard Adjustment tool, extracted the .exe file and inside the ./.rsrc/1028/BINARY directory are located 4 56k sized FW_NK000XXXXX files.
These are different keyboard firmwares that can be flashed to IT8171fn-56.
For the GL502VMK board I used FW_NK0003000B and flashed it with Vertyanov.
I'll post these files as attachments for anyone that has the same problem.

Re: GL502VM Rev. 2.1 Keyboard Problem
Thanks! @mcplslg123
I have the correct dump thanks to @SMDFlea.
And I'm back to square 1. (At least I have the right dump)
Now, I'm trying to flash the EC, Trying with 8171 I only can flash 56K of the EC Dump.
So, I tried programming the IT8995 (I took precautions and this time dumped correctly before flashing)
I did flash the EC IT8995 with success. But I keep having the keyboard problems.
I'll check the boardview to track down the connections but I really think is firmware related. Because some dumps I try with IT8171 resulted in CapsLock led always on and others shut it down.
Any ideas what should I check next?
UPDATE:
I found out that Main Bios DOES rewrite the EC Bios after first boot.Leave a comment:
